Contained within the accounts files are dated Depreciation Interest Certificates, 1782-1787, which normally list the name and rank of the soldier, the military organization to which he was attached, and the amount of the interest. A published account of this record appears in Pennsylvania Archives, Fifth Series, Volume IV. Disclaimer: Not all records in this series are digitized.
